大朗电脑维修培训_大朗网络工程培训_大朗电脑培训学校|第八课讲义:OSI参考模型
发布时间:2016-12-22 09:00:42 点击率:
第八部分 OSI参考模型
OSI参考模型描述了通过网络传输介质(电缆)信息或数据是如何从一台计算机的一个应用程序(如电子制表软件)到达网络中的另一台计算机的一个应用程序。当信息在一个OSI参考模型中逐层传送的时候,它越来越不像人类的语言而变为只有计算机才能明白的数字0和1。
协议分层大大的简化了网络协议的复杂性,网络协议按功能组成一系列层。每一层建筑在它的下层之上,每一层的目的都是为上层提供一定的服务,屏蔽低层的细部分。
1、物理层(physical layer)
物理层作用:
承担设备之间的比特流的正确传输。
对电压、线路速度、线缆类型进行定义。
物理层设备:集线器、中继器
2、 数据链路层(data link layer)
数据链路层的作用:
将物理层比特流数据封装成数据。
采用MAC地址对介质访问进行控制。
发现错误,改正错误或通知上层进行更改。
数据链路层设备:交换机和网桥
3、 网络层(network layer)
网络层的作用:检查网络拓扑,以决定传输报文的最佳路由,其关键问题是确定数据包从源端到目的端如何选择路由。
网络层设备:路由器和三层交换机
4、 传输层(transport layer)
传输层的作用:
传输层也称为运输层。从会话层接受数据,并且在必要的时候把它分成较小的单元,传输给网络层,并确保到达对方各段的信息准确无误。
5、 会话层(session layer)
会话层的作用:
对话管理,数据流同步和重新同步
6、 表示层(presentation layer)
表示层的作用:
将数据转换成计算机应用程序相互理解的格式,如数据压缩、加密,表示等。
7、 应用层(application layer)
应用层的作用:
应用层包含大量人们普遍需要的协议,并且具有文件传输功能,其任务是显示接收到的信息,把用户的新数据发送到低层。如发送电子邮件、网络管理都是在应用层进行的。
在OSI分层模型中,对等是一个非常重要的概念,因为只有对等层才能相互通信。一方在某层的协议是什么,对方在同一层上也必须是同一协议。数据传递孝是由上层传到下层,接收由下层到上层,层间是虚通信,最下层为实际通信。
四、数据封装
在网络中发送的信息叫做数据或数据包,如果一台计算机(源主机)要发送数据到另一台计算机(目的主机)、数据首选必须打包,该过程叫封装。数据在网络中传输前必须在数据关部加入特定的协议头。
具体过程为5个过程:
1、 生成数据:当用户发送信息时,信息中的字符和数字转化成能在互相互联网中传播的数据。如用户发送电子邮件。
2、 打包生成端到端传输的数据:为了在互联网中传输数据,必须给数据打包。由于使用分段,传输层保证在E-MAIL端的主机能可靠的传输数据。
3、 在头部加入网络地址:数据打包成数据报,数据报头部含有网络的源地址和目的地址。这些地址帮助网络设备和数据包按选定的路径传输数据。
4、 把物理地址加入到数据链路层的数据头部:每一个网络设备必须把数据报打包成数据帧。
5、 把信息转换成为比特:为了在物理介质上传输,帧必须转换成0和1。如:E=MAIL信息从鞭个局域网发出,穿过校园骨干网,通过广域网络最后到达目的地或另一个远端局域网。